Lonely Man Poem by Fadwa Saidani

Lonely Man



Lonely man who spends the night alone
looking for an escape, a safe refuge
been out of society,
rejected, blamed,
always feeling ashamed but,
his feelings were ever shown


tried to keep himself strong
thought that he could undo his sins
but all he needed is that lost part
that part who left him soulless, lifeless
and tore him apart
till he became like a stone


brought into this dark world
tried to figure out a way to live
barely survived
waited too long but she never arrived
she was full of doubt, regret, weakness, coldness
couldn't step out of her safe cage
decided to stay on her own


lonely man who kept waiting
waiting for her to come and bright
his dark soul
she never came
refused to be part of the game
all they had shared was
a lost memory, an extinct flame..
